Java測試服務器響應時間優化策略探討

admin2年前 (2023-06-13)時頻百科475

  Java測試服務器響應時間優化策略是每個Java開發人員必須要考慮的重要問題。對于測試服務器響應時間進行優化可以提升網站的用戶體驗,提高用戶滿意度,從而增加網站的流量和收益。本文將從性能測試、代碼優化、并發量控制以及數據庫配置等四個方面進行詳細闡述,幫助讀者了解如何優化Java測試服務器響應時間的策略,讓讀者在實踐中學會如何提高網站的性能和用戶體驗。

  

1、性能測試

在優化Java測試服務器響應時間之前,首先需要對服務器的性能進行測試。通過性能測試可以精確地了解服務器的性能瓶頸,找到性能瓶頸所在,為后續的優化提供依據。

Java測試服務器響應時間優化策略探討

  性能測試可以分為兩種類型:負載測試和壓力測試。負載測試是讓服務器承載一定的負載工作,觀察系統的響應能力和穩定性;而壓力測試則是用大量的并發請求對服務器進行測試,觀察服務器的性能極限,并找到性能瓶頸所在。

  在進行性能測試時,需要關注以下幾個指標:吞吐量、響應時間、并發用戶數和錯誤率。吞吐量是指服務器在一段時間內可以處理的請求數量,響應時間是指服務器響應請求所需的時間,而并發用戶數則是指同時訪問網站的用戶數量。

  通過性能測試,可以找到性能瓶頸所在,并采取針對性的策略進行優化,提高網站的性能和用戶體驗。

  

2、代碼優化

Java測試服務器響應時間的優化離不開代碼的優化。代碼優化可以通過以下幾個方面來實現。

  2.1、減少對象創建

  在Java中,對象的創建和銷毀是比較消耗性能的操作。為了減少這種消耗,可以采用對象池技術。對象池技術是指在初始化時將一定數量的對象創建出來,放到對象池中,當需要使用對象時,從對象池中獲取,使用完畢后再將對象放回池中。

  2.2、采用合適的數據結構

  在Java開發中,數據結構的選擇對程序的性能有很大的影響。Java中常用的數據結構有數組、鏈表、隊列、棧等。在使用數據結構時,需要根據實際情況進行選擇,如數組適用于快速定位元素,而鏈表適用于插入和刪除元素。

  2.3、采用緩存技術

  在Java應用中,緩存技術是提高性能的重要手段之一。緩存技術可以減少對數據庫等資源的訪問,從而提高訪問速度。在使用緩存技術時,需要根據實際情況選擇合適的緩存策略,如FIFO、LRU等。

  

3、并發量控制

并發量是指同時訪問網站的用戶數量。對于Java測試服務器來說,如果并發量過高,會導致服務器響應速度變慢,甚至出現請求超時等情況。因此,在優化Java測試服務器響應時間時,需要控制并發量。

  在控制并發量時,可以采用以下方法:

  3.1、線程池控制并發量

  線程池是一種重要的并發控制方式,可以有效地控制線程數量,從而控制并發量。在使用線程池時,需要根據實際情況進行配置,如線程池大小、隊列長度等。

  3.2、限制用戶訪問速度

  通過給用戶訪問設置限制,可以有效地控制并發量。限制用戶訪問速度可以通過令牌桶算法、漏桶算法等方式實現。

  3.3、負載均衡

  負載均衡是將負載分配到多個服務器上,從而控制并發量的一種方式。負載均衡可以通過硬件負載均衡和軟件負載均衡實現。

  

4、數據庫配置

對于Java測試服務器來說,數據庫是一個重要的組件,也是性能瓶頸所在之一。數據庫的配置對服務器的性能有很大的影響,因此需要對數據庫進行優化。

  數據庫優化可以從以下幾個方面入手:

  4.1、索引優化

  索引是提高數據庫查詢速度的重要手段。在進行索引優化時,需要根據實際情況選擇合適的索引方式,如唯一索引、組合索引等。

  4.2、數據庫表分區

  數據庫表分區是將數據庫表的數據分散到多個物理位置上,從而緩解訪問壓力的一種方式。在進行數據庫表分區時,需要根據實際情況選擇合適的分區方式。

  4.3、緩存優化

  緩存技術在數據庫優化中也是十分重要的。在使用緩存技術時,需要根據實際情況選擇合適的緩存策略,如FIFO、LRU等。

  綜上所述,優化Java測試服務器響應時間不是一件容易的事情,需要從多個角度入手,進行綜合考慮和優化。通過性能測試、代碼優化、并發量控制和數據庫配置等多個方面的優化,可以提高Java測試服務器的響應速度和用戶體驗,為網站的發展提供有力的保障。

  總之,Java測試服務器的性能優化是一個長期而復雜的工作,需要不斷地進行改進和優化。只有不斷地保持對服務器性能的關注和優化,才能讓Java應用在日益激烈的市場競爭中保持競爭優勢。

標簽: 時頻百科

相關文章

LOL外服服務器開放時間及注意事項

LOL外服服務器開放時間及注意事項

  近年來,隨著《英雄聯盟》(LOL)在全球范圍內的火爆,越來越多的玩家開啟了外服游戲的模式。而對于首次嘗試外服游戲的玩家來說,要想在游戲中順利前行,首先必須熟悉LOL外服服務器的開放時間和注意事項。    1、外服服務器開放時間 LOL外服服務器開放時間通常有周一、周三、周五、周六四個時間段,每個時間段在當地時間下午2點至第二天凌晨7點之間。不過這個時間段在不同的外服服務器上也有所不同,需要玩家根據自己所在的國家和地區選擇相...

Java實現獲取一周時間為中心的服務器數據

Java實現獲取一周時間為中心的服務器數據

  Java實現獲取一周時間為中心的服務器數據是一種常見的編程方法,它可以幫助開發者快速獲取服務器數據,并以一周時間為中心來進行數據的整理和展示。本文將從四個方面來詳細講解Java實現獲取一周時間為中心的服務器數據的方法和注意事項,希望能為Java開發者提供一些幫助。    1、獲取服務器數據 獲取服務器數據是Java實現獲取一周時間為中心的服務器數據的第一步。在Java中,我們可以使用httpURLConnection或者H...

GPS NTP網絡時間服務器:精準時間同步之首選

GPS NTP網絡時間服務器:精準時間同步之首選

  隨著現代科技的飛速發展,人們對于時間的精準度要求也越來越高,而GPS NTP網絡時間服務器作為精準同步時間的首選,成為了現代科技領域不可或缺的一部分。本文將從GPS NTP網絡時間服務器的四個方面對其精確同步時間的重要性和優勢進行詳細闡述。    1、精準性 GPS NTP網絡時間服務器的最大優勢就是時間同步精準度高。由于GPS衛星的高度和軌道固定,所有GPS NTP時間服務器接收到的信號是來自相同的地球同步時間(UTC)...

“服務器時間同步異常導致dcdiag誤報問題研究”

“服務器時間同步異常導致dcdiag誤報問題研究”

  本文主要介紹“服務器時間同步異常導致dcdiag誤報問題研究”。為了更好地闡述這個問題,本文將從四個方面進行詳細的闡述:問題背景、問題根源、問題分析、問題解決。通過本文的介紹,希望能夠更好地幫助讀者理解和解決這個問題。    1、問題背景 在進行服務器管理時,我們常常遇到dcdiag誤報的問題。通過對系統診斷發現,問題的原因是服務器時間同步異常。服務器時間同步異常會導致系統的各種問題,比如認證失敗、路由錯誤、文件傳輸失敗等...

Linux下更改時間服務器方法及注意事項

Linux下更改時間服務器方法及注意事項

  Linux下更改時間服務器是服務器管理的一個基本命令,確保服務器時間的準確性和一致性對于系統的正常運行至關重要。本文將從四個方面詳細闡述Linux下更改時間服務器方法及注意事項,包括如何配置時間服務器、時區設置方法、硬件時鐘同步、以及注意事項。    1、配置時間服務器 在Linux系統中,ntpd服務可以作為時間服務器。首先需要安裝ntp軟件包,并在ntp.conf文件中指定至少一個可靠的時間服務器。對于內部網絡,最好使...

DNS網絡服務器響應時間優化策略探討

DNS網絡服務器響應時間優化策略探討

  本篇文章將圍繞DNS網絡服務器響應時間優化策略展開,通過從不同的角度進行探討,為讀者呈現出一份全方位的DNS網絡服務器優化方案。本文將從以下4個方面進行詳細闡述:DNS解析的原理、DNS網絡中的劫持、DNS服務器運行的地理位置、DNS服務器緩存的設置。通過對這些方面的探討,希望能夠為廣大讀者提供一些實際可行的優化建議。    1、DNS解析原理的優化 DNS解析原理是網絡運行的基礎,因此,我們可以從優化DNS解析原理入手。...

Discuz服務器時間檢查:恢復網站良好運行的關鍵

Discuz服務器時間檢查:恢復網站良好運行的關鍵

  Discuz服務器時間檢查是非常重要的,它可以幫助恢復網站良好運行。在本文中,我們將從多個方面詳細闡述,探究Discuz服務器時間檢查的關鍵作用。    1、時間同步的必要性 在服務器中,時鐘是非常重要的,因為它是一個很好的參考時間,在許多應用程序中都需要正確的時間。如果服務器中的時鐘不同步,就會導致很多問題,例如在用戶登錄時會遇到困難,因為會話可能會在用戶之間混淆,并阻止一些應用程序進行正常的數據交換。...

《暗黑2服務器維護時間長的原因分析及解決方案探討》

《暗黑2服務器維護時間長的原因分析及解決方案探討》

  您好,本文將圍繞《暗黑2服務器維護時間長的原因分析及解決方案探討》,從服務器管理、硬件設備、網絡環境和運維策略四個方面進行闡述,探討其導致服務器維護時間長的原因分析,并提出相應的解決方案。    1、服務器管理 首先,服務器管理不善可能導致服務器維護時間長。具體表現為管理員缺少相關技能和經驗,無法對服務器進行及時、準確的管理和維護,從而導致服務器故障率較高。此外,未及時備份數據也會導致維護時間長。...

Linux服務器被鎖后的自救時間分析

Linux服務器被鎖后的自救時間分析

  在Linux服務器使用過程中,有可能會發生被鎖的情況,這對服務器運維人員來說是一件非常麻煩的事情,因為一旦服務器被鎖,就需要進行自救,而自救的時間很大程度上決定了服務器恢復正常運行的速度,因此,針對Linux服務器被鎖后的自救時間,我們進行了詳細的分析和總結。    1、鎖定原因分析 服務器被鎖的原因有很多種,比如系統崩潰、系統資源占用等,只有分析出具體的原因,才能有針對性的進行自救。...

AD服務器與網絡時間同步的重要性

AD服務器與網絡時間同步的重要性

  AD服務器與網絡時間同步是企業網絡管理中極其重要的一個環節。在網絡管理和維護中,服務器的正常運行是極其重要的,而服務器的時間準確性是影響正常運行的關鍵因素之一。所以,本文將從準確時間同步的意義、服務器和客戶端的時間同步的必要性、時間同步原則、時間同步工具等方面,詳細闡述AD服務器與網絡時間同步的重要性。    1、準確時間同步的意義 準確時間同步是企業網絡管理的最基本要求之一。準確的時間同步能夠使公司網絡維護更加規范、計劃...

Linux服務器長時間運行延遲問題的解決方法

Linux服務器長時間運行延遲問題的解決方法

  隨著互聯網的不斷發展,Linux服務器已經成為互聯網服務最常見的基礎設施之一。由于互聯網對于服務響應速度的要求相當嚴格,服務器的運行延遲成為了服務質量的重要標志之一。然而,在長時間運行后,Linux服務器的網絡延遲、CPU占用率等問題往往會出現異常,如何解決這些問題成為了Linux服務器管理人員面臨的重大問題。    1、網絡配置優化 在長時間運行后,Linux服務器的網絡延遲問題是最常見的。為了避免這個問題,管理員需要對...

APK連接服務器自動更新,保持時間同步

APK連接服務器自動更新,保持時間同步

  隨著移動互聯網的快速發展,APP開發變得愈加普遍,一個成功的APP需要擁有不斷更新的功能,保持時間同步也是非常重要的。在這篇文章中,我們將詳細介紹如何使用APK連接服務器自動更新,同時保持時間同步,以確保APP的最新性和準確性。    1、APK連接服務器自動更新 隨著業務的發展,APP必須經常進行版本更新以滿足用戶需求。APK連接服務器自動更新能夠實現用戶在不需要手動操作的情況下,自動下載最新的版本,并安裝在用戶的設備上...

Linux下修改服務器時間設置為中心

Linux下修改服務器時間設置為中心

  本文將從四個方面介紹如何在Linux下修改服務器時間設置為中心。首先,我們需要明確什么是服務器時間設置為中心。它指的是將服務器的時間作為我們服務器周圍所有設備的時間基準,當服務器時間發生偏差時,我們需要及時進行校準,以避免對其他設備造成影響。    1、檢查服務器時間 在修改服務器時間前,我們需要確保服務器上當前顯示的時間是正確的。我們可以通過運行命令“date”進行查看。如果服務器時間與實際時間不一致,我們需要根據時差進...

Minecraft服務器死后掉落物品的消失時間及其影響因素

Minecraft服務器死后掉落物品的消失時間及其影響因素

  【文章概括】本篇文章將以Minecraft服務器死后掉落物品的消失時間及其影響因素為中心,從四個方面進行詳細的闡述。其中第一部分將介紹掉落物品消失的基本機制,第二部分將探討游戲難度對掉落物品消失時間的影響,第三部分將分析掉落物品種類對其消失時間的影響,第四部分將講述玩家操作對掉落物品消失時間的影響。最后,文章將綜合討論以上因素對掉落物品消失時間的綜合影響,并進行總結歸納。    1、基本機制 Minecraft中,玩家在死...

GPS授時:高精度基于時間服務器的時間同步方案

GPS授時:高精度基于時間服務器的時間同步方案

  GPS授時是一種基于全球定位系統(GPS)信號的時間同步方案,可以實現高精度的時間同步。該方案利用時間服務器將GPS信號轉化為標準的時間源,通過網絡連接到各個終端設備,實現對時間的同步和校準。本文將從GPS授時的概念、原理、應用場景和存在的問題等方面進行介紹。    1、GPS授時概念 GPS授時是一種利用GPS信號作為時間同步源的技術方案,通過GPS衛星發射多普勒頻移信號和精確的時間碼,在地面上的時間服務器接收后,利用其...

主站蜘蛛池模板: 啊轻点灬大ji巴太粗太长了免费 | 国产精品午夜小视频观看| 免费在线观看亚洲| 君子温如玉po| 中文字幕久精品免费视频| 被弄出白浆喷水了视频| 日韩欧美成末人一区二区三区| 国产真实乱对白精彩| 亚洲中文字幕日产乱码高清app| 乱系列中文字幕在线视频| 欧洲美女与动性zozozo| 国产爆乳无码视频在线观看3| 免费夜色污私人影院在线观看| 一个人看的日本www| 白嫩奶水的乳奴| 在线观看亚洲网站| 午夜免费电影网| 一个人看的片免费高清大全| 男人进的越深越爽动态图| 夜夜燥天天燥2022| 亚洲欧美日韩中文在线制服| 一区二区网站在线观看| 疯狂的欧美乱大交| 国语高清精品一区二区三区| 亚洲日本va午夜中文字幕一区| 一本色道久久88亚洲精品综合| 精品人妻中文字幕有码在线 | 国产欧美日产激情视频| 亚洲视频456| va亚洲va欧美va国产综合| 特级毛片爽www免费版| 强开小婷嫩苞又嫩又紧视频韩国| 国产公妇仑乱在线观看| 中日韩欧美在线观看| 野花日本免费观看高清电影8| 柳菁菁《萃5》专辑| 国产精品色内内在线播放| 亚洲精品动漫免费二区| 884hutv四虎永久黄网| 日韩av第一页在线播放| 午夜天堂精品久久久久 |